
Pursuing Accountability: Tesla Insurance Under Fire in California
The California Department of Insurance (CDI) has recently taken a formidable stance against Tesla Insurance Services, Inc. and State National Insurance Company, launching enforcement actions rooted in alarming consumer complaints accumulated over the past few years.
This escalating situation showcases a troubling pattern of failures in claims handling that has not only deprived policyholders of timely responses but has also caused substantial financial distress. For instance, the CDI claims that this year alone, Tesla Insurance and State National have amassed more justified complaints than in the previous three years combined. Consumer Rights in Focus: The Heart of the Matter
The enforcement actions thread a narrative of systemic failures where Tesla and State National are accused of prioritizing profits over consumer welfare. Andrew Batenhorst, a body shop manager in California, aptly illustrates this sentiment when he states that reaching anyone at Tesla's claims line results in excessive hold times or calls being disconnected altogether.
Complaints range from unreasonable delays and denials of valid claims to failures in conducting fair and objective investigations. Potential Consequences and Industry Impact
The stakes could not be higher. Should Tesla and State National fail to address these allegations satisfactorily within a 15-day period, they could face a hearing before an administrative law judge to determine their ability to continue operating in California. Monetary penalties could escalate to substantial sums, potentially reaching millions, compounding the urgency of corrective action required from both companies.
